Why Integrate PandaDoc and Github?
PandaDoc and GitHub are two powerful tools that, when used together, can significantly enhance productivity and streamline workflows for teams and individuals alike.
PandaDoc is an all-in-one document automation solution that allows users to create, manage, and share professional documents, such as proposals, quotes, and contracts. With its user-friendly interface and extensive template library, users can quickly build visually appealing documents that can be signed electronically, saving time and improving client engagement.
On the other hand, GitHub is the leading platform for version control and collaboration, primarily used for code sharing and project management. It empowers developers and teams to work together on projects effectively, track changes, and maintain the integrity of their code. By using GitHub, organizations can ensure that their projects are managed in a structured and efficient manner.

Most Powerful Ways To Connect PandaDoc and Github?
Connecting PandaDoc and GitHub can significantly enhance your workflow by automating document management and version control processes. Here are three of the most powerful ways to achieve this integration:
-
Automated Document Creation from Repository Updates:
Automate the process of generating PandaDoc documents whenever there are updates in your GitHub repositories. This can be particularly useful for onboarding new team members or creating contracts based on project statuses. By utilizing an integration platform like Latenode, you can set triggers based on specific events in GitHub, which in turn can automatically create and send documents in PandaDoc.
-
Version Control for Contracts and Proposals:
Utilize GitHub's version control capabilities to manage your PandaDoc templates and documents efficiently. By storing your PandaDoc templates in a GitHub repository, you can keep track of changes, collaborate with team members, and roll back to previous versions if needed. This not only maintains document integrity but also enhances team collaboration. Use Latenode to sync changes between GitHub and PandaDoc seamlessly.
-
Collaboration and Feedback Loops:
Create a robust feedback system by integrating PandaDoc with GitHub issues. When a document is sent for approval in PandaDoc, you can automatically generate an issue in GitHub for tracking feedback and comments. Once feedback is addressed, the issue can be closed, keeping everything organized. Latenode can facilitate this integration, ensuring a smooth flow of information between teams.
By leveraging these powerful integration methods, you can create a more cohesive workflow that enhances productivity and collaboration between PandaDoc and GitHub.

Can I customize the templates used in PandaDoc for GitHub issues?
Yes, you can customize the templates in PandaDoc to match your branding and project specifications. The templates can include dynamic fields that pull data directly from GitHub, ensuring that your documents are up-to-date with the latest project information.
Is it possible to track the status of documents sent through this integration?
Absolutely! PandaDoc provides tracking features that allow you to monitor the status of documents sent through GitHub integration, including who viewed the document, when it was opened, and whether it has been signed or completed.
